Output cddac30866930080eee11d6f5b962bea7796113acc03c40361ea1a155716b56c:1

value
76156
script pubkey
OP_0 OP_PUSHBYTES_20 93586902518d666c26d88fabf3904381112bab5a
address
tb1qjdvxjqj334nxcfkc374l8yzrsygjh266ht3zsr
transaction
cddac30866930080eee11d6f5b962bea7796113acc03c40361ea1a155716b56c